Hobbyist or Professional?

Anything related in any way to game development as a whole is welcome here. Tell us about your game, grace us with your project, show us your new YouTube video, etc.

Moderator: PC Supremacists

Andy K.
Chaos Rift Junior
Chaos Rift Junior
Posts: 262
Joined: Sat Nov 29, 2008 6:15 pm
Location: Winchester, VA

Hobbyist or Professional?

Post by Andy K. »

Hey Hey everybody,

I know a lot of you are quite younger, and some are the same age as me, but here is a good question... Do you ever want to code or design professionally or do you want to just always be a coder in your free time for fun, or go totally indie? My friend Edmund M. (Meat Boy, Gish, Dead Baby Dress-up) has lived his entire life making a living off indie games.

So what do you think about yourself?

Myself, well I'm in school right now to do it professionally, but who knows what I'll do after I graduate. I love the idea of indie games and developing without big companies, but I like to get paid too. So I'm a bit in between at the moment.
User avatar
Falco Girgis
Elysian Shadows Team
Elysian Shadows Team
Posts: 10294
Joined: Thu May 20, 2004 2:04 pm
Current Project: Elysian Shadows
Favorite Gaming Platforms: Dreamcast, SNES, NES
Programming Language of Choice: C/++
Location: Studio Vorbis, AL
Contact:

Re: Hobbyist or Professional?

Post by Falco Girgis »

My career path is with the government right now. I'm cooping as a test engineer. My supervisor has said that he can get me a government position if I continue on when I graduate. Working for the government has tons of benefits, job security, and great pay.

Sooner or later I'm going to have a huge internal battle about whether I want to endure shitty hours with worse pay and benefits to do what I love, or have a cushy, secure, well paying job that I don't like doing as much.

We shall see.
Andy K.
Chaos Rift Junior
Chaos Rift Junior
Posts: 262
Joined: Sat Nov 29, 2008 6:15 pm
Location: Winchester, VA

Re: Hobbyist or Professional?

Post by Andy K. »

GyroVorbis wrote:My career path is with the government right now. I'm cooping as a test engineer. My supervisor has said that he can get me a government position if I continue on when I graduate. Working for the government has tons of benefits, job security, and great pay.

Sooner or later I'm going to have a huge internal battle about whether I want to endure shitty hours with worse pay and benefits to do what I love, or have a cushy, secure, well paying job that I don't like doing as much.

We shall see.
Ah yes, I've been in that situation before, and took the WRONG career path... *facepalm*

Government jobs ARE cushy dude, that's going to be one hell of a decision. You could do what a lot of people I know do, stay in those cushy jobs and self-fund your indie developing lifestyle! Hell, I know 50 year olds who are doing this! :lol:
User avatar
programmerinprogress
Chaos Rift Devotee
Chaos Rift Devotee
Posts: 632
Joined: Wed Oct 29, 2008 7:31 am
Current Project: some crazy stuff, i'll tell soon :-)
Favorite Gaming Platforms: PC
Programming Language of Choice: C++!
Location: The UK
Contact:

Re: Hobbyist or Professional?

Post by programmerinprogress »

I'm currently a college student(UK sixth form), but I hope to get onto a Computer Science Degree course, hopefully when I graduate, I'll try and get a job as a programmer (I'm not sure if I want to do games or simply applications, I think I would be happy with either,but I haven't quite decided yet)

I definitely want to be a professional programmer, I currently study business at A2 (and I have my GCSE), so I hope to perhaps start a software company one day (but that's a long time in the future), but to answer your original question, I would love to be a professional programmer.

Did I say AS?, I mean't A-Level, i'm in the 2nd year! :lol:
Last edited by programmerinprogress on Mon Dec 01, 2008 3:13 pm, edited 2 times in total.
---------------------------------------------------------------------------------------
I think I can program pretty well, it's my compiler that needs convincing!
---------------------------------------------------------------------------------------
And now a joke to lighten to mood :D

I wander what programming language anakin skywalker used to program C3-PO's AI back on tatooine? my guess is Jawa :P
User avatar
M_D_K
Chaos Rift Demigod
Chaos Rift Demigod
Posts: 1087
Joined: Tue Oct 28, 2008 10:33 am
Favorite Gaming Platforms: PC
Programming Language of Choice: C/++
Location: UK

Re: Hobbyist or Professional?

Post by M_D_K »

I'm a hobbyist right now, but looking to go pro.

I'm doing A level stuff right now so I kinda have to fight for time.
Gyro Sheen wrote:you pour their inventory onto my life
IRC wrote: <sparda> The routine had a stack overflow, sorry.
<sparda> Apparently the stack was full of shit.
User avatar
Falco Girgis
Elysian Shadows Team
Elysian Shadows Team
Posts: 10294
Joined: Thu May 20, 2004 2:04 pm
Current Project: Elysian Shadows
Favorite Gaming Platforms: Dreamcast, SNES, NES
Programming Language of Choice: C/++
Location: Studio Vorbis, AL
Contact:

Re: Hobbyist or Professional?

Post by Falco Girgis »

I also want to emphasize that I'm a Computer Engineer not Computer Science major.
Andy K.
Chaos Rift Junior
Chaos Rift Junior
Posts: 262
Joined: Sat Nov 29, 2008 6:15 pm
Location: Winchester, VA

Re: Hobbyist or Professional?

Post by Andy K. »

GyroVorbis wrote:I also want to emphasize that I'm a Computer Engineer not Computer Science major.
oh right, I remember you making fun of the CS nerds... Isn't that right, XxStillavirgin69xX :lol:
User avatar
Moosader
Game Developer
Game Developer
Posts: 1081
Joined: Wed May 07, 2008 12:29 am
Current Project: Find out at: http://www.youtube.com/coderrach
Favorite Gaming Platforms: PC, NES, SNES, PS2, PS1, DS, PSP, X360, WII
Programming Language of Choice: C++
Location: Kansas City
Contact:

Re: Hobbyist or Professional?

Post by Moosader »

Andy K. wrote:
GyroVorbis wrote:I also want to emphasize that I'm a Computer Engineer not Computer Science major.
oh right, I remember you making fun of the CS nerds... Isn't that right, XxStillavirgin69xX :lol:
Which reminds me, that I guess either CS students at your school don't take math, or they're scared of it. CS people around here have to take up to Calc 3.


I'm more interested in pursuing my own stuff right now, but once I graduate I'm going to apply at some smaller, start-up game companies (Black Lantern, while not making very impressive games, is pretty close to me).
'Til graduation, I'm doing data entry for a mutual fund company. I can barely get my 20 hours a week, though, and I might have to find something else. :|
User avatar
avansc
Respected Programmer
Respected Programmer
Posts: 1708
Joined: Sun Nov 02, 2008 6:29 pm

Re: Hobbyist or Professional?

Post by avansc »

i dont know if i would call the creator of gish an indy developer.
i would consider him a "professional".

and actually you have to be very carful with the word professional, because strictly speacing scomputer scientist are not professionals.

to be considered a professional there are some things your "profession" need to adhear by.

1. you have to get a degree from a certified institution. ie univirsity.
2. you have to be certified by some sort of board (computer science does not have a body like this)
3. your skill has to be of importance and great need. (some say computer science falls here but some say no.)

a doctor is a prime example of what a professional is. they go to univirsity, they have to be board certified, and their skill is greatly needed.
Some person, "I have a black belt in karate"
Dad, "Yea well I have a fan belt in street fighting"
Andy K.
Chaos Rift Junior
Chaos Rift Junior
Posts: 262
Joined: Sat Nov 29, 2008 6:15 pm
Location: Winchester, VA

Re: Hobbyist or Professional?

Post by Andy K. »

avansc wrote:i dont know if i would call the creator of gish an indy developer.
i would consider him a "professional".

and actually you have to be very carful with the word professional, because strictly speacing scomputer scientist are not professionals.

to be considered a professional there are some things your "profession" need to adhear by.

1. you have to get a degree from a certified institution. ie univirsity.
2. you have to be certified by some sort of board (computer science does not have a body like this)
3. your skill has to be of importance and great need. (some say computer science falls here but some say no.)

a doctor is a prime example of what a professional is. they go to univirsity, they have to be board certified, and their skill is greatly needed.
You're waaaay too literal, dude :lol:
User avatar
programmerinprogress
Chaos Rift Devotee
Chaos Rift Devotee
Posts: 632
Joined: Wed Oct 29, 2008 7:31 am
Current Project: some crazy stuff, i'll tell soon :-)
Favorite Gaming Platforms: PC
Programming Language of Choice: C++!
Location: The UK
Contact:

Re: Hobbyist or Professional?

Post by programmerinprogress »

I mean, I don't do really math-based subjects at A-Level, I do Computing though, which is sufficient at most Universities.

I have a fairly good understanding of my subjects, even though I'm not really an expert mathematician, I can understand why it would be useful in many respects, but they didn't really encourage me to take math-based subjects (although when I enquired about Edinburgh Uni, they wanted maths at A-Level)

There's kind of a divide in our computing class though (I'm saying this at the risk of someone in my class seeing this, if they happen to stumble on this forum), one side, are the maths/physics people, they sort of think they know it all, they play games constantly, and talk about them, at the top of their voice, all lesson!, they annoy the hell out of me.
Then there's my side, we're quieter, but we still have a laugh, we're not always talking about games, and we generally get on with the work, we usually also get the praise from our teacher, as we usually solve the problems they've set us first, it's good :)

I think the overall culture is a little different in the UK, we do our maths/science/English up until we're 16, then we get left to our own devices, and choose what we want to do (we choose based on our uni entry requirements I guess)
---------------------------------------------------------------------------------------
I think I can program pretty well, it's my compiler that needs convincing!
---------------------------------------------------------------------------------------
And now a joke to lighten to mood :D

I wander what programming language anakin skywalker used to program C3-PO's AI back on tatooine? my guess is Jawa :P
User avatar
Trask
ES Beta Backer
ES Beta Backer
Posts: 738
Joined: Wed Oct 29, 2008 8:17 pm
Current Project: Building a 2D Engine
Favorite Gaming Platforms: Sega Genesis and Xbox 360
Programming Language of Choice: C/C++
Location: Pittsburgh, PA
Contact:

Re: Hobbyist or Professional?

Post by Trask »

Right now I\'m a hobbyist but my college education is geared toward becoming a professional. I don\'t have nearly as much time as needed to really keep this up as a hobby and do my real job(IT Tech), but I get paid well for my lack of college degree, so I\'m expecting a lower salary when I do get into an entry level programming position. I wish I could do some programming on the side at work or something to add to the resume, but nothing at my job requires any bit of it. And the network team locks down much of anything that I could throw together in a VBscript that would be useful around here.

I\'m one of those CS freaks and I don\'t know about typical CS majors, but my degree is in Software Engineering with the major in Game Programming and my school requires me to take a class in algebra, Cal 1&2, and discrete math... that seems like a healthy dose of math to me, I don\'t know if it really is or not.

So yeah, I hope to go Pro one day, but I really need to work on more game projects to add to a portfolio or something. I am working on an engine as we speak, based off a book and I hope to make some real progress soon.
MarauderIIC wrote:You know those people that are like "CHECK IT OUT I just made Linux run on this piece of celery [or other random object]!!"? Yeah, that's Falco, but with ES.
Dear god, they actually ported ES to a piece of celery!
Martin Golding wrote: "Always code as if the guy who ends up maintaining your code will be a violent psychopath who knows where you live."
User avatar
avansc
Respected Programmer
Respected Programmer
Posts: 1708
Joined: Sun Nov 02, 2008 6:29 pm

Re: Hobbyist or Professional?

Post by avansc »

Andy K. wrote:
avansc wrote:i dont know if i would call the creator of gish an indy developer.
i would consider him a "professional".

and actually you have to be very carful with the word professional, because strictly speacing scomputer scientist are not professionals.

to be considered a professional there are some things your "profession" need to adhear by.

1. you have to get a degree from a certified institution. ie univirsity.
2. you have to be certified by some sort of board (computer science does not have a body like this)
3. your skill has to be of importance and great need. (some say computer science falls here but some say no.)

a doctor is a prime example of what a professional is. they go to univirsity, they have to be board certified, and their skill is greatly needed.
You're waaaay too literal, dude :lol:
thats now my definitions DUDE....
Some person, "I have a black belt in karate"
Dad, "Yea well I have a fan belt in street fighting"
User avatar
Moosader
Game Developer
Game Developer
Posts: 1081
Joined: Wed May 07, 2008 12:29 am
Current Project: Find out at: http://www.youtube.com/coderrach
Favorite Gaming Platforms: PC, NES, SNES, PS2, PS1, DS, PSP, X360, WII
Programming Language of Choice: C++
Location: Kansas City
Contact:

Re: Hobbyist or Professional?

Post by Moosader »

avansc wrote:i dont know if i would call the creator of gish an indy developer.
i would consider him a "professional".

and actually you have to be very carful with the word professional, because strictly speacing scomputer scientist are not professionals.

to be considered a professional there are some things your "profession" need to adhear by.

1. you have to get a degree from a certified institution. ie univirsity.
2. you have to be certified by some sort of board (computer science does not have a body like this)
3. your skill has to be of importance and great need. (some say computer science falls here but some say no.)

a doctor is a prime example of what a professional is. they go to univirsity, they have to be board certified, and their skill is greatly needed.
They (teachers) really hammer this into our head in CS classes at my Uni for some reason.
User avatar
dandymcgee
ES Beta Backer
ES Beta Backer
Posts: 4709
Joined: Tue Apr 29, 2008 3:24 pm
Current Project: https://github.com/dbechrd/RicoTech
Favorite Gaming Platforms: NES, Sega Genesis, PS2, PC
Programming Language of Choice: C
Location: San Francisco
Contact:

Re: Hobbyist or Professional?

Post by dandymcgee »

LusikkaMage wrote:They (teachers) really hammer this into our head in CS classes at my Uni for some reason.
What, the fact that you aren't technically professionals? Lol, nice.
Falco Girgis wrote:It is imperative that I can broadcast my narcissistic commit strings to the Twitter! Tweet Tweet, bitches! :twisted:
Post Reply